DBeaver: DBeaver is a free, open source universal database tool for developers and database administrators. It supports all major databases including MySQL, PostgreSQL, SQLite, Oracle, and more.

SQL Backup Master: SQL Backup Master is a database backup software for SQL Server that automates backups, restores, and manages backup files. It offers full, differential, and transaction log backups on schedule or on demand, compresses and encrypts backups for secure storage, offers backup validation, and integrates with popular cloud storage services.

Key Features Comparison

DBeaver
DBeaver Features
  • Cross-platform and cross-database compatibility
  • SQL editor with syntax highlighting, autocompletion and formatting
  • Metadata editor with ERD diagrams and visual query building
  • Connection manager for organizing database connections
  • Supports all major datab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, Oracle, SQL Server, etc
  • Data export/import, SQL scripting and scheduling
  • Database administration tools for user, role and privilege management
SQL Backup Master
SQL Backup Master Features
  • Automated full, differential, and transaction log backups
  • Scheduling of backup jobs
  • Backup compression and encryption
  • Backup validation
  • Integration with cloud storage services
  • Centralized backup management
  • Email notifications for backup status
